Rumor has it that once upon a time Corel Draw had an export function to ttf or something like that. If I remember well versions 3 and 4 but not sure about that. Anyway, just the glyphs, nothing else.
I don't think this is done anymore. Sure you can design a font in Corel, as you can with any other vector drawing program, but then you will need to import your vectors in a program to create a font to finally get a font. See Tools.

Some older fonts that worked fine on 3.11, 95, 98 and with some exceptions on XP are not recognized by Vista and 7. Almost always the cause is in the naming section, often missing the unique font identifier.
